Job description

What You'll Be Doing
Job Summary: Uses specialized software to turn rough sketches, notes, and engineer concepts into accurate 2D and 3D technical drawings and models for construction, manufacturing, or engineering projects.
Primary responsibilities will include but not be limited to:
  • Drawing Production: Create detailed plans, layouts, and cross-sections using AutoCAD.
  • Design Translation: Turn rough hand sketches, redlines, or verbal directions from engineers and architects into final visual documents.
  • Revisions: Update existing drawings based on client feedback, test results, or team redlines.
  • Collaboration: Meet with project managers, engineers, and construction crews to ensure designs are practical and accurate.
  • File Management: Organize, label, and maintain digital drawing libraries and project records.

Ideal Background
Education: High School Diploma or equivalent is required. Associate degree in Engineering Technology or Computer-Aided Drafting is preferred.
Certification: Certification is not required at this level.
Experience: This position requires up to 2 years of relevant industrial experience in drafting and design or related coursework.
Require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ities
  • Software Proficiency: Strong working knowledge of AutoCAD
  • Technical Knowledge: Ability to read blueprints, understand basic engineering metrics, and follow industry standards.
  • Education: Associate's degree in drafting, engineering design, or a related technical field (or equivalent hands-on experience).

Physical Requirements
  • Ability to sit, stand, or walk for long periods of time.
